The correct form is 15th In English, ordinal numbers (numbers showing order) end with specific suffixes based on the last digit For example, “1” ends with “st” as in “1st”, “2” with “nd” as in “2nd”, and “3” with “rd” as in “3rd”

When writing ordinal numbers such as 1st, 2nd, 3rd, etc you should use the last two letters on the word as it would be if you wrote out the whole word Below are the ordinal numbers both written out and with digits for 1-20 As you can see, 1st, 2nd, and 3rd use -st, -nd, and -rd, but 4th-20th use -th
